Parallel to Hatim's upbringing, the show introduces the primary antagonist, the evil sorcerer Dajjal . Dajjal has conquered the "Land of the Shadows" and seeks to expand his dark rule over the entire world. He learns of the prophecy that a "Child of Light" (Hatim) will one day challenge his rule. Dajjal begins gathering his dark forces to hunt down any potential threat to his power.

Note regarding the series: If you are looking for the full story of the series, it follows a specific structure: Hatim must solve Seven Riddles or mysteries to defeat Dajjal. Each major story arc (spanning several episodes) deals with one specific question or challenge, often involving fantasy elements like giants, invisible cities, sea monsters, and tests of character.
Here is the narrative text for the first episode of Hatim (2003): The Legend Begins The story opens in the grand Kingdom of Yemen. The kingdom is celebrating the birth of its prince, Hatim. However, the celebration is cut short by the arrival of a dark prophecy. The royal astrologers predict that while Hatim will grow to be a great and noble man, his life will be filled with immense danger and that the forces of evil will constantly try to destroy him. To protect him, the King decides to send the infant prince away to be raised in secrecy, away from the palace politics and dark forces, under the care of a noble family in a simpler environment.
